Inspection Procedure

  1. INSPECT FUSE (MPX-B1, AM2) 
    1. Remove the MPX-B1 fuse and AM2 fuse from the passenger side J/B.
    2. Check for continuity of the fuses.

      Standard: Continuity

    1. NG: INSPECT FOR SHORT IN ALL COMPONENTS CONNECTED TO FUSE AND REPAIR OR REPLACE THEM IF NEEDED, AND REPLACE FUSE 
    2. OK: Go to next step. 
  2. INSPECT STEERING LOCK ECU (CPUB, IG2 TERMINAL VOLTAGE) 
    1. Disconnect the S46 connector from the steering lock ECU.
    2. Measure the voltage according to the value (s) in the figure Fig 2 below.

    1. OK: REPLACE STEERING LOCK ECU (SEE  REPLACEMENT  ) 

      HINT:

      Steering lock ECU is provided with the steering lock actuator.

    2. NG: Go to next step. 
  3. C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(STEERING LOCK ECU - BODY GROUND) 
    1. Disconnect the S46 connector from the steering lock ECU.
    2. Measure the resistance according to the value (s) in the figure Fig 4 below.

    1. NG: RE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R (STEERING LOCK ECU - BODY GROUND) 
    2. OK: GO TO NEXT STEP. 

    RE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R (STEERING LOCK ECU - BATTERY)
